It is probably a good thing to be aware of, but if you get too analytical while you paint it can stifle your creative freedom. Learn all the tools and elements of art......keep them in mind; but on the back burner.
When you learned how to drive, at first you thought accelerate, brake, turn signal, watch speed limit, look in rear view mirror...etc.etc.etc. Then with experience, the car became an extension of your body.
I've learned more about color thru painting than any chroma or color charts, but they can be useful cognitively.
